Omega introduces Speedmaster Pilot to its core collection

Matt black grained dial is designed around details inspired by fighter jet cockpit instruments.

Speedie fans have saluted the creation of Omega’s Speedmaster Pilot with a special cockpit-inspired dial.

It is the second Pilot introduced since the summer, following on from a piece dubbed the Speedmaster Pilot Flight Qualified that was only available to buy for US military aviators.

Now in the core collection, priced at $9,500, the watch lands in a 40.85mm brushed steel case with a closed back and integrated bracelet.

It is sold with a gray NATO strap and a special travel pouch.

It has a matt black dial with 60-minute and 12-hour chronograph counter subdials at 3 and 9 o’clock with triangular yellow and orange hands inspired by cockpit instruments.

Its central chronograph hand has an orange tip shaped like a fighter jet.

The watch is run from a self-winding Omega Co-Axial Master Chronometer Calibre 9900 with 60 hour power reserve.
